Notes on the station scan summaries: "Record Scans" are periods of recording with no gap. The Mark5A disk systems have a limit of 1024 such scans. There are often multiple projects on a disk pack. If using MARK5A, try to keep above about 6 GB per record scan by using MINPAUSE and PRESTART to prevent short gaps. However, also try to prevent record scans of more than an hour to minimize risk to data from playback problems. MARK5C will have one observe scan per record scan and there is no limit to the number. Source Setup file Frequency sets Observing hours (duplicates not shown) Scan Baseline J0237+2848 sess120.X512 12 13 14 15 16 17 18 19 0.917 50.417 sess120.SX512geo 1 2 3 4 5 6 7 8 11 0.617 33.917 EFFECT OF SOLAR CORONA The solar corona can cause unstable phases for sources too close to the Sun. SCHED provides warnings at individual scans for distances less than 10 degrees. The distance from the Sun to each source in this schedule is: Source Sun distance (deg) J0237+2848 75.4 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es that the Sun will cause amplitude reductions on the longest VLBA baselines at a solar distance of 60deg F^(-0.6) where F is in GHz. For common VLBI bands, this is: 327 MHz 117. deg 610 MHz 81. deg 1.6 GHz 45. deg 2.3 GHz 36. deg 5.0 GHz 23. deg 8.4 GHz 17. deg 15.0 GHz 12. deg 22.0 GHz 9. deg 43.0 GHz 6. deg CATALOGS, FILES, and CODE VERSIONS Catalogs: Station: ../sta.sess120.115x_RDBE.dat Version: 2018Sep07-20:14:11 Location: ../loc.sess120.115.dat Version: 2016Dec19-16:00:00 Frequency: /home/guest/rmc/SCHED/sched11.5/catalogs/freq_RDBE.dat Version: 2018Sep07-20:14:11 Source: /home/guest/rmc/SCHED/sched11.5/catalogs/sources.gsfc Version: Not given Source2: NONE Version: --- Other external files: Ephemeris: NONE PEAKFILE: /home/guest/rmc/SCHED/sched11.5/catalogs/peak.cmd MSGFILE: /home/guest/rmc/SCHED/sched11.5/catalogs/messages.txt Code versions: Release version: 11.50 Development version 11.5.
